Venmo

Venmo is the dominant US peer-to-peer payment app, ideal for splitting bills and casual transfers with its signature social feed. Standard transfers are free, but instant cash-outs and credit-card funding carry fees, and it is strictly US-only. Best suited to American users who want a quick, familiar way to pay friends.

Pro

  • Free standard P2P transfers within the US
  • Social feed makes splitting & requesting easy
  • Free Venmo debit card, no-fee MoneyPass ATMs

Contro

  • US-only; no international use
  • Instant transfers cost 1.75%
  • 3% fee when funding with a credit card

Cash App

Cash App blends peer-to-peer payments with light banking, a free debit card, and built-in Bitcoin and stock investing. Standard transfers are free while instant cash-outs and crypto carry fees, and availability is limited to the US and UK. A strong all-in-one choice for US users who want payments and investing in one place.

Pro

  • Free P2P and a free customizable Cash Card
  • Built-in Bitcoin & stock investing
  • Direct deposit and banking-style features

Contro

  • Limited to US and UK
  • Instant transfers & credit-card sends cost extra
  • Bitcoin buys carry a 2–3% spread
